Output 73de63b4eed5c7cc1c95402b9c520a39bb0bc5cc6cb9de5fc14153b76ea2d4a3:1

value
35346226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a94f63ca21920afc4fe4429ecc43b58f6f5952b2 OP_EQUALVERIFY OP_CHECKSIG
address
LafBZjSdG7xMmt1S5XirzjoSrnHvGGeQaH
transaction
73de63b4eed5c7cc1c95402b9c520a39bb0bc5cc6cb9de5fc14153b76ea2d4a3
spent
true